What Is a Pre-hung Door?
A prehung door is a complete door assembly that includes the door, frame, hinges, and hardware preparation assembled at the factory. Instead of installing each component separately on-site, installers receive a complete opening designed for accurate, efficient installation.
Pre-hung vs. Door Slab
A door slab consists only of the door itself and requires the frame, hinges, and prep work to be ordered separately and installed on the job site.
A prehung assembly arrives as a complete package:
- Prep work completed to your specifications
- Doors primed and ready for paint finish
- Hardware to fit your project
- The Perfect-fit frame (Jamb)
Reducing installation time while improving consistency and fit.
Where Are Pre-hung Interior Doors Used?
Pre-hung assemblies are commonly specified for:
- Healthcare facilities
- Hospitality properties
- Educational buildings
- Office spaces
- Multifamily housing
- Government buildings
- Commercial renovations
- New construction
They’re especially valuable on projects with repetitive openings where installation efficiency and consistency are priorities.
The Benefits of Pre-hung Systems
Faster Installation
Pre-hung systems significantly reduces the amount of work required in the field.
Improved Alignment
Doors are assembled under controlled manufacturing conditions, helping ensure proper fit and operation.
Better Quality Control
Manufactured assemblies reduce variability that can occur during field installation.
Lower Labor Costs
Less on-site assembly often translates into reduced labor time and fewer adjustments.
Fewer Callbacks
Accurate factory preparation helps minimize issues related to alignment, hardware fit, and door operation after installation.
